Ludhiana: A dairy farm owner, Amandeep Singh of Meharban village, has won Rs 2.50 crore in a state government lottery.
The draw was held on Sunday.
An ecstatic Amandeep, 35, said, “Winning the first prize of Rs 2.5 crore is like a dream come true. I will utilise the money to make a positive difference in my family and my lives. I will expand my dairy farm business and spend the remaining amount on the education of my daughter and son.”
Amandeep has submitted all the required documents with with Punjab lotteries department to encash the prize money.
Earlier on November 1, Punjab lotteries department had held the draw of Punjab State Maa Lakshmi Diwali Pooja Bumper in which Sanjeev Kumar, a painter who hailed from Himachal Pradesh, had won the first prize of Rs 2.50 crore.
